GUKPT: Haitao Wu, champion of the champions
To close definitively the third season of the Grosvenor U.K. Poker Tour, the organizers set up the ultimate tournament. The tournament of champions during which had clashed all those who gained a title during the year 2009 even if it was in the Main Event or in an additional event of the 2009 Grosvenor U.K. Poker Tour, was thus held. 125 players came to take part in this tournament of fence, 63 of them returned home with something in their pockets. In all, 100,000 £ were offered to these 63 people who arrived in the paid places. Among the players who were in the paid places, we had found the French player Thomas Besnier, victorious of the Summer Series (59th - 250 £), Karl Mahrenholz (50th - 205 £), Nik Persaud (40th - 250 £), Tony Cascarino (37th - 250 £) and Dave Coclough (19th - 750 £). But the supreme title Champion of the Champions went to Haitao Wu, a Scot with Chinese origin.
The Grosvenor U.K. Poker Tour will be back for its fourth season in January 2010. After its years of experience, this English circuit of poker became the preferred poker appointment of French players from his proximity but also because of its low buy-in and its structure. The GUKPT is moreover, undoubtedly, the European circuit which offers the best quality-price ratio. The Grosvenor U.K. Poker Tour will include in all 8 stages for the season 2010, the Great Final will take place in London, in the famous Victoria Casino but also the final of the champions who gathers the winners.
